ZA-YJV-1.8/3kV 2 × 2.5mm ² is a flame-retardant power cable with a rated voltage of 1.8/3kV. It adopts a copper core, cross-linked polyethylene (XLPE) insulation, and polyvinyl chloride (PVC) sheath structure, with 2 cores and a conductor cross-sectional area of 2.5mm ² per core. It is suitable for power transmission in medium voltage distribution systems.
ZA-YJV-1.8/3 2 * 2.5 flame retardant power cableThe core features include:
High flame retardant performance: The "ZA" in the model indicates flame retardancy and complies with the GB/T 19666 standard. It can effectively suppress flame spread under fire conditions and is suitable for places with strict fire safety requirements such as hospitals, subways, and data centers.
Excellent thermal stability: The conductor is allowed to operate at a temperature of 90 ℃ for a long time, and the maximum temperature during a short circuit (lasting no more than 5 seconds) can reach 250 ℃, ensuring the safety of the system under abnormal working conditions.
Requirements for laying environment: The ambient temperature during cable laying should not be lower than 0 ℃, and the minimum bending radius should not be less than 10 times the outer diameter of the cable to avoid mechanical damage.
Widely applicable scenarios: It can be fixedly installed indoors, in cable trenches, pipelines, or tunnels, and is commonly used as the main power supply line for industrial plants, high-rise buildings, and energy infrastructure.
